On one you claim that ARPA will share data b/w different parties and on other side you saying parties can still maintain privacy also? Dont you think they both are contradicting each other?

No they are not.
ARPA enables bank to join the compute for risk metrics for borrowers without disclosing borrowers account info to any other party. Traditionally that was not possible but ARPA made it a reality, thanks to MPC. So now banks have better picture of borrowers and no bank is shy in disclosing borrowers info to the pool.

Bringing everything i.e. security, scalability and decentralization on one table is not easy in case of blockchain. My first impression was it would be a centralized platform. But your whitepaper explains very well that how decentralization is still maintained.


It is difficult but not impossible. ARPA introduced secure computation solution for blockchain as layer 2 scheme., the layer 2 computation solves the scalability issue by taking the consensus computation off the blockchain, only results are verified on the public in case there is a dispute.
